    Abstract: This invention provides a method of preparing a polymeric delivery system for active ingredients having enhanced site specific release performance characteristics. The delivery system is formed either by attaching the active ingredient to a linker through an acid-sensitive covalent bond, then forming a covalent bond between the linker and a portion of the subunits of a crosslinked polystyrene polymer, or by attaching a linker to a portion of the subunits of a crosslinked polystyrene polymer, then attaching the active ingredient to the polymer-linker combination through an acid-sensitive covalent bond. The invention also provides a delivery system comprising an active ingredient covalently bonded through an acid-sensitive covalent bond to a linker, which is in turn covalently bonded to a portion of subunits of a crosslinked polystyrene polymer.

    Abstract: A process for the manufacture of phosphorous acid by selective hydrolysis of phosphite esters. A hydrolysis feed mixture comprising phosphite esters and phosphate esters is contacted with liquid water or steam to selectively hydrolyze the phosphite esters to phosphorous acid. The feed mixture may be prepared by oxidation of elemental phosphorous in the presence of an alcohol. In the oxidation and/or a subsequent esterification step, P(III) and P(V) oxyacids produced in the oxidation reaction are esterified, preferably quantitatively. The ester mixture may be washed to remove unesterified phosphoric and hypophosphorous acid, after which the selective hydrolysis is carried out.
